一、前言及简单介绍

听到“派”或者是看到这幅图片。难免让你想到眼下大名鼎鼎的“树莓派”。

而香蕉派(Banana Pi。 论坛上也有人称它香蕉皮)是一款国产的比树莓派性能更好的单板、开源的开发板。它能够执行Android 4.4系统、Debian、Raspbian以及Lubuntu等操作系统。它採用比較火的全志A20 SoC,1G 内存,从硬件性能上来说它要比树莓派更佳,可是事实真的就是硬件的叠加这么简单么?

我有幸在云汉芯城论坛上申请到一块香蕉派,于是以下我们来看看这个国产的单板电脑和国际品牌“树莓派”有着多大的差距。

(古语有云:拿人钱財替人消灾。可是我想说下。尽管我免费领取了板子。而測评的照片、数据、图表并不能让我对它有不论什么偏私之心!

用事实说话。国产有没有能力赶超国际品牌,让我们拭目以待。)

关于香蕉派。我们能够看官网(眼下有两个官网:www.lemaker.org 和 www.bananapi.com)的介绍或者是一些比較知名的论坛上也有香蕉派的工作人员进行的推广,比方我之前就关注到了CSDN 上的这篇《开源硬件项目 banana PI 开发板》。

二、外观篇

做測评,外观介绍是必须的!

我不够专业,就来个记流水账版外观鉴赏:

打开包裹。简单的硬纸板保住一个白色盒子,白色盒子上没有不论什么logo,内部也没有不论什么保护泡沫or 海绵直接封装着板子(是不是模仿树莓派?who knows?!)。

尽管眼下香蕉派从淘宝也是能够买到的,可是我拿到的是免费申请到的,所以我也不知道淘宝卖的零售版有没有色彩/内容更丰富一点的外包装!

话说,我有点怕这种包装有点太简陋了,于是拿我的小雷蛇来装饰一下。

打开包装,与我从京东採购的闪迪Ultra 快速卡合照一个。

我们能够看到,树莓派和香蕉派的布局非常的接近。一眼看上去最大的不同就是树莓派直接把芯片放在正面,而香蕉派放到了背面。此外,SD卡的插槽香蕉派看上去要结实一点,仅仅只是吐槽一下。为什么不用小卡呢,伸出来那么长一截 SD卡即使不是处女座也非常反感吧?如今树莓派Model B+ 都採用了,那么... ?

香蕉派比树莓派的要高上一截宽上一段。

可是迫不得已啊,很多其它的配件对布局的要求罢了!

从这个角度来看,香蕉派的PCB 板子真的好单薄啊。!!

除此之外。一眼看上去 HDMI 接口都要比树莓派劣质一点!只是加入了SATA 接口还是非常厚道的。假设用它来搭建一个个人的小站点,外接硬盘就变得非常重要了!

每次对照。都想说一句。PCB板子好单薄啊。真操心被我蹂躏断了。这个截面来看,香蕉派的网口整合了LED灯。事实上关系也不大啦毕竟树莓派上在网口旁边也放置了同样功能的LED灯!

还多了一个咪头。嘿嘿。红外遥控么?

WOW,这个截面又奇迹般的一致了。并且据官网WIKI介绍。香蕉派的GPIO 能够兼容树莓派的。神一致啊。

三、安装系统&配置

3.1 安装系统

对于香蕉派,官方技术人员还是挺有干劲的。眼下支持的系统还是比較多的。

由于树莓派这种成功开发板,由于够成功所以全球的开源人士都主动贡献;而相比香蕉派。作为后起之秀。前期仅仅能靠自己的技术人员好好努力了!

此处,我们能够參考前面的博文《树莓派玩耍笔记1 -- 开箱 & 安装系统以及简单配置》:

1.  从官网下载你想要安装的系统镜像(官网下载页面有着香蕉派支持的各种系统,包含:Lubuntu。Raspbian,Andriod。ArchLinux。Fedora,OpenSUSE),喜欢Debian系的我直接选择了 Raspbian。

2. windows 下向SD卡烧写镜像须要下载win32diskimager。

3. 解压镜像和win32diskimager(绿色版打开就可以使用),插入SD卡(使用读卡器哦) --> 打开win32diskimager --> 加入镜像 --> 确认SD卡后点击烧写就可以。

(我的class 10 卡写速度还是不错的!

此外,建议使用读卡器,网上有些人说笔记本自带的读卡器写会出问题!)

4. 烧写结束后,在windows 下SD卡会显示仅仅有不到100M,不用操心,由于这个分区仅仅是Linux 的boot分区。而其它内容作为Linux 的文件系统被挂载为ext4 文件系统。Windows 下识别不了而已。

打开SD 卡这个boot 分区。我们须要在正式使用前对他做改动。

简而言之是:

(1) 使用Notepad++ 打开boot 下的config.txt 文件

(2) 将“ hdmi_force_hotplug=1,hdmi_group=2。 hdmi_mode=16。 hdmi_drive=2,config_hdmi_boost=4,sdtv_mode=2,arm_freq=800 ”这几项前面的凝视符号"#"去掉(数值也要改为我给出的一样哦)

5. 然后? 然后就插上SD 卡,连接电源,连接HDMI线。

哼哼,进去咯~~板子上分布了三种颜色的LED灯。闪烁起来还是挺炫的!

3.2 配置

与树莓派不一样的是。香蕉派的Raspbian 系统初次开机并没有跳转到Raspi-config 的配置界面,而是直接进入系统!!

这就直接导致了一个问题! Bug No.1 : 默认时区是UTC时间;而默认的键盘布局是英式键盘,而我们中国人经常使用的是美式键盘。换句话说直接导致了……我想输入 ssh pi@192.168.1.23 可是输出结果是 ssh pi"192.168.1.23 。

于是我们进入系统后第一步就是: 打开终端,输入 raspi-config 进行一些必要的配置:

大致解读一下:

(1). 扩展文件系统 -- 由于你的文件系统是之前使用软件(前文我们用的win32diskimager,也实用其它软件或者是Linux/Mac下烧写的)烧写在SD 卡上的,而每一个人的SD卡可能大小不同,所以软件可能仅仅格式化了当中一部分,另一部分未使用全然,所以须要此项来扩展文件系统!必选选项!

。!

(2). 改动用户password -- 默认使用的username pi (username在conig 中改动不了), password bananapi。 这个还是比較重要,建议改动。

(3). 设置默认启动界面 -- 有Text / Graphic Desktop / Scratch 三个可选。假设你长期接显示器使用,改动为 Graphic Desktop。 假设你长期使用 ssh 登陆,改动为 Text 模式就可以。当然终端下登陆后使用 startx 亦可进入桌面。

(4). 国际化选项 -- 供选择语言,时区和键盘布局。 比較重要,我们一个一个细说:

>> 关于支持语言,我们选上 en_US.UTF-8 UTF-8 。zh_CN.GBK GBK 和zh_CN.UTF-8 UTF-8 就可以!假设你喜欢英文系统,终于选择默认时选en_US.UTF-8 UTF-8 。假设想用中文系统。选 zh_CN.UTF-8 UTF-8!

>> 关于时区,我大中华地区选 "Asia" --> "Shanghai" 就可以!

>> 关于键盘布局,略微麻烦点,分别选 " Generic 105-key" --> " Other " --> " English(US) " 就可以。例如以下图:

然后你会被问到关于辅助键的问题,选择默认的选项,而且在下一个画面中选择No compose key选项。

相同。假设你须要更改这个设置,能够使用raspi-config来更改。

最后一个选项为是否打开CTRL+ALT+BACKSPACE的组合键。

它能够在你的图形界面崩溃时,不需重新启动而将图形界面进程结束掉。

(5). 使能相机 -- 香蕉派兼容树莓派的相机模块,可是我手头没有,直接关闭!

(6). 将树莓派加入到Rastrack -- Rastrack(http://rastrack.co.uk)是一个站点用于追踪世界上 哪里有人在使用树莓派,假设你感兴趣开启就可以,可是这个信息安全难以保证的时代。我建议还是关闭的好!

(7). 设置CPU 频率 -- 香蕉派双核1G 的CPU,直接勾选最后一项"Turbo  1000MHz ARM, 500MHz core, 600MHz SDRAM"。手里的树莓派就没这么大胆选了,我使用的是"700 MHz"。

(8). 高级选项 -- 这里有好几个扩展选项: 比方设置host 名。开启还是关闭ssh 之类的,依据个人需求定!

(9). 关于raspi-config, 介绍一下raspi-config,无关紧要的选项

raspi-config 配置完毕。我们还须要做些什么?配置源、安装软件、配置静态IP ... 能够參考《树莓派玩耍笔记1 -- 开箱 & 安装系统以及简单配置》以及一些其它的树莓派的配置。

四、初体验小总结

刚入手没多久,设置后进入,发现桌面有较多的快捷方式,可是我感觉应该挺多用不到的。此外。感觉图形显示不是特别的清楚,部分地区有点模糊的感觉。

总而言之还是挺好用的。玩过树莓派过着类似的板卡的入手应该会很的快!

而香蕉派的硬件优势在图形界面下暴露无疑,系统响应也比树莓派的图形界面要快上很多。大致如树莓派的体验比較接近!

而关于使用ssh 登陆的体验还是非常稳定的!

非常少会出问题。ssh 登陆一整天未掉线也未出现一些卡顿的现象。这与之前手头的PcDuino 相比要好上很多。之前使用的 PcDuino ssh 登陆半小时就可能卡死或者不能响应了!由于使用的Raspbian 系统,眼下中国支持的镜像站还是挺多。使用较为方便。更新下载速度也比較不错!

五、其它一些小问题

总结的时候好像全是好话?那我们以下就来吐槽遇到的问题(毕竟是新出的东东。有些问题非常正常,望改正!):

(1)第一条就是上面提到的,默认使用的直接进入系统。从而导致时区、键盘等不一致。个人建议还是和树莓派使用一种策略比較好,初次进入系统设置永绝后患!

或者是提取一部分出来在初次进入系统时设置。

(2)包装盒神马的也太简陋了啊。我用的还是PcDuino 的电源线。

(3)Bug No.2 : 桌面环境下假设长时间未使用。就进入显示器不响应状态!!!不管是插拔VGA还是HDMI,显示器算是断掉了!

!!

可是此时香蕉派还是正常工作的。ssh登陆也正常,看来显示部分的问题啊!

尽管这对于ssh 党来说没有什么,可是对于桌面用户恐怕砸电脑的心都有了吧~

(4)Bug No.3 : 这个是使用时遇到的问题。真不知道咋回事,使用的几个树莓派上的python脚本在香蕉派下须要改动。!

(5)全志A20 芯片没有看门狗?

================

注: 本文仅仅是初体验,很多其它的还望后期不断的玩耍。

转载请注明出处: CSDN -- longerzone 博客

香蕉派(or 皮?)上手初体验 -- 外观鉴赏,安装,配置amp;总结相关推荐

  1. 蓝魔i11pro运行linux,蓝魔i11 pro平板电脑上手初体验(上篇)

    原标题:蓝魔i11 pro平板电脑上手初体验(上篇) 作为英特尔全球首家平板合作伙伴的蓝魔在2014年接连发布了多款平板电脑,系统版本涉及Android及Windows,还推出了双系统版本平板电脑i9 ...

  2. android p nokia7plus,手机体验 篇一:诺基亚7plus上手初体验

    手机体验 篇一:诺基亚7plus上手初体验 匿名用户 2018-12-18 10:00:40 0点赞 1收藏 1评论 7p是12月15号到手的,到现在用了也有两天左右 外观:诺基亚7plus的设计个人 ...

  3. 树莓派2代B model 上手初体验,不用显示器,Python GPIO 点亮一颗LED

    开题:[好东西,值得研究!] 标题:树莓派2代B model 上手初体验,不用显示器,Python GPIO 点亮一颗LED [知识普及] 1,树莓派各版本对比: 2,树莓派2代BModel 主板,图 ...

  4. vue3.0 Composition API 上手初体验 使用 vue-router 构建多页面应用

    vue3.0 Composition API 上手初体验 使用 vue-router 构建多页面应用 前两讲,我们已经顺利的使用 vue3.0 将项目跑起来了.但是实在是过于简陋,目前我们几乎不可能开 ...

  5. rockyLinux 初体验PostgreSQL15详细安装教程

    原创计划 | 总第 11 期(2023 第 09 期)知识分享 rockyLinux 安装 PostgreSQL 15.2 作者 | 文正耕耘(ID:dywangk) 彼时,PostgreSQL 已经 ...

  6. 我的GO+语言初体验-Go+入门安装避坑手册

    一.入门简介 英文介绍 For engineering: working in the simplest language that can be mastered by children. For ...

  7. 亚马逊海外购SAMSUNG 三星T7上手初体验

    从网上查了几款固态移动硬盘,对比了一下闪迪.西数.三星T5&T7,甚至硬盘盒自制移动硬盘.查了下海外购有活动,最终选择入手T7.T7参数和外观什么的就不介绍了,简单的分享一下自己的一些体验. ...

  8. Win11上手初体验,文末附Win10升级Win11方法

    一,写在前面 笔者的电脑上前两天从Win10升级为Win11的,首先体验上来说,由于之前一直是Win10,刚开始是有点的不习惯,但慢慢的用的多了,也就没那么生疏了,我将会从我个人的角度出发,发表一下我 ...

  9. STM32CubeMX上手初体验

    STM32CubeMX 提起嵌入式开发常用的IDE,你都用过哪些? 相信大家都用过keil,它上手简单,许可证也可以通过众所周知的途径拿到. IAR有些小伙伴也用过,它功能强大,支持不同公司芯片,唯一 ...

最新文章

  1. 人工智能落地,商业化比技术更重要
  2. Ubuntu下eclipse indigo版在线安装hibernate插件
  3. PAT甲级1134 Vertex Cover :[C++题解]顶点覆盖、图论、用结构体存边,bool数组判断
  4. 京东AI研究院何晓冬:将先进的技术和模型落地到产业
  5. php mysql防卡_php mysql防止sql注入详解
  6. 我的世界服务器自定义欢迎界面,我的世界启动界面如何修改 diy修改启动界面攻略...
  7. 读《爱的艺术》书评而问
  8. Linux下如何同时启动多个Tomcat服务器
  9. Oracle中字符串转义问题总结
  10. 最新公布,“中国开发者大调查”第四批中奖名单来啦
  11. EPSnbsp;QOS体系图的解读
  12. linux设定u盘启动,cdlinux u盘启动,教您如何设置
  13. 基于CS的脉冲GPR成像技术研究(20111)
  14. 【腾讯软件测试面试经历】一面、二面、HR终面
  15. Swing设置窗体背景图片
  16. AI算法之Attention机制
  17. ntpd服务状态及日志查询方式
  18. nginx php cgi.sock,nginx中unix:/tmp/php-cgi.sock错误解决解决
  19. 第十一届蓝桥杯2020年C++A组省赛题解
  20. Spark SQL运行流程及性能优化:RBO和CBO

热门文章

  1. bean 属性设置默认值_activiti7源码分析之引擎初始化与Bean注入
  2. if js 判断成绩等级_javascript://8种方法根据分数判断等级
  3. blob转成json js_javascript – 文件API – Blob到JSON
  4. 大连开发区中老年运动微信群_消暑!大连近郊最受欢迎的海滨浴场集合来啦
  5. matlab中fir1中的边界频率,FIR滤波器的MATLAB设计与实现.pdf
  6. java异常统一处理,Controller层的异常统一处理及返回
  7. c char*转int_C语言中的char类型也有signed和unsigned?字符也有正负之分吗?
  8. mac mysql mysqldump_Mac下Mysql导出sql语句的方法及可能遇到的mysqldump: command not found...
  9. 情人节特效.羞答答的玫瑰静悄悄的开效果....
  10. 探讨浏览器CSS选择器的权重!!!